Heather Lee Obituary

Heather E Lee, 46, passed away on January 2, 2022, surrounded by her family and loved ones after her long
courageous battle with cancer.


Heather was predeceased by her father Cameron Lee.


She is survived by her loving mother Barbara Lee (Steve Condame); her children, Mercedes Edwards (Mike
Towner) and Dalton Edwards (James Powell); her brothers and sisters, Heath Lee (Kelly Lee);
Jammie Lee (Robyn Lee); Jerry Lee (Jodi Lee); Heidi Lee (Brian Catron); Tammy Beattie (Chris Beattie); and
Teresa Carey (Mark Carey), along with several aunts and uncles, which includes her beloved Uncle Art,
many nieces, nephews and cousins.


Heather loved life to the fullest. She loved spending time with her loved ones, family and friends. Her love of
sweets, cooking, and camping, especially at Fairhaven, were some of the special things she enjoyed. One of her
favorite memories was her trip to Las Vegas with her family.


A special thank you to the Guthrie Hospice for all they did for Heather.


There will be a celebration of life held at the Fort Sullivan American Legion in Athens, Pennsylvania on
Saturday, January 8, 2022 from 3 p.m. – 6 p.m.
